Hi all

After changing all my suspension bushes for Polyurethane ones from SBits, I am looking at an upgrade to the rear anti roll bar.

From a search, it seems the Whiteline or mk2 Turbo bar are the ones to go for. Looking at poly bushes available though on Fensport for the mk2 Turbo, it seems there are 17mm, 18mm and 19mm bushes available. Does this mean that there are 17, 18 and 19mm bars out there on the mk2 turbo cars or am i missing something?

17mm, 18mm and 19mm are OEM sizes. 20mm, 22mm and 25mm are available aftermarket.
